BOOTS is seeking a Head of Finance for Planning & Forecasting to lead financial strategy and performance insight in Nottingham. This senior role requires coordinating annual budgets, forecasts, and 3-Year planning, while ensuring governance in planning methodologies.
The ideal candidate is a qualified accountant with strong FP&A experience, excellent leadership skills, and an ability to distill complex data into business decisions. Exceptional communication and influence are vital, along with a focus on continuous improvement and accuracy in financial forecasting.
